I think it would be useful to have a Color class in Python. Thus, it can become a standard and additional libraries may not be needed for many operations. Many libraries can be built around this Color class and can pave the way for many innovations. It can be a good advantage, especially in the GUI area, that beautiful libraries have a common data type. Thanks!
